Dartmoor National Park is a vast wilderness area that covers over 950 km² of stunning moorland, granite tors, and ancient woodlands. It is home to a wide variety of wildlife, including ponies, birds of prey, and rare butterflies. Visitors can enjoy hiking, cycling, horse riding, or simply soaking up the beautiful views.

South Brent has a thriving market scene, with several markets held throughout the week. The South Brent Farmers’ Market is held on the third Saturday of every month and offers a wide range of fresh, locally sourced produce, including meat, cheese, and vegetables. The Totnes Market is also worth a visit, with stalls selling everything from handmade crafts to vintage clothing.
